Definition: a smooth, glossy sheet of white plastic that can be written on with a colored pen or erasable marker in the manner of a blackboard. The board is used by coaches or referees to provide instructions to swimmers during an open water race. (noun)
Also Known As: chalk board
Examples:
The coach wrote "2K to go" on the whiteboard to show his swimmer.
